With a selection of up to 273 sailings weekly, the port of Dover connects England with France.
Sailing duration ranges from 2 hours on the Dunkirk service to 1 hour 30 minutes on the Calais service.

Irish Ferries, P&O Ferries & DFDS Seaways provide ferries from Dover, England. Dover ferries sail about 40 times daily and 273 times weekly.
Dover ferries sail to 2 ports; Calais & Dunkirk connecting England with France.
Ferries sailing from Dover take anywhere from 1 hour 30 minutes to 2 hours depending on the destination. The most popular route from Dover is Dover to Calais, costing around $229.62 and sailing in 1 hour 30 minutes.
The fastest ferry from Dover is on the Dover to Calais ferry route.

At Dover Port before boarding a ferry, passengers typically go through a security check that includes having their carry-on luggage screened by x-ray machines. Additionally, passengers may be required to show their travel documents, such as a passport or ID, prior to boarding the ferry. It's always a good idea to arrive in plenty of time to allow for these checks before your departure.
It is recommended to arrive at least 30 minutes before your scheduled departure time for a ferry at Dover port. This allows you enough time to check-in, go through security procedures, and board the ferry in a timely manner. It's always a good idea to check with the ferry company for specific arrival time requirements as they may vary.
At Dover there is plenty to keep you occupied whilst you wait for your ferry, from restaurants and cafés, as well as games room, and plenty of seats where you can relax. There is also Wi-Fi access, as well as a currency exchange and cash points, and there are plenty of transport links available outside, from a taxi rank, to a small car park, and a public bus stop. This ferry terminal is also fully wheelchair accessible, with disabled toilets, and access to all areas of the terminal.
